LINUX.ORG.RU

LightDM список доступных сессий


0

1

Хотелось бы узнать, откуда DM-ы берут список доступных сессий (я так понял, он у них общий) и как его кофигурировать, если можно.
После «неправильного» завершения перезагрузки unity (unity --reset-icon) из списка выбора доступных DE пропали все, кроме Gnome Classic. До того я имел Unity и Gnome Shell. При этом если запускать unity или gnome-shell из консоли, они нормально работают. Переустановка DE с ничего не дала.
Ubuntu 11.10
Использовать GNOME Classic не вариант, т.к. от второго гнома осталась лишь убогая gnome-panel)



Последнее исправление: nightwalkerd (всего исправлений: 2)

Ответ на: комментарий от Lavos

Спасибо. Тогда где я могу посмотреть пример «правильной» настройки ubuntu.desktop, т.к. та, которую написал я, сваливается обратно в LightDM

[Desktop Entry]
Name=Ubuntu
Comment=This session logs you into Unity
Exec=unity
TryExec=unity
Icon=
Type=Application

nightwalkerd
() автор топика

Всё, решил проблему. Нашёл диск беты 11.10. Оттуда стащил ubuntu.desktop такого содержания:

[Desktop Entry]
Name=Ubuntu
Comment=This session logs you into Ubuntu
Exec=gnome-session --session=ubuntu
TryExec=gnome-session
Icon=
Type=Application
X-Ubuntu-Gettext-Domain=gnome-session-3.0
Однако в /usr/share/gnome-session/sessions/ ubuntu.session не оказалось. Пришлось опять лить её с беты.
[GNOME Session]
Name=Ubuntu
Name[eo]=Ubuntuo
RequiredComponents=gnome-settings-daemon;
RequiredProviders=windowmanager;panel;
DefaultProvider-windowmanager=compiz
DefaultProvider-panel=compiz
IsRunnableHelper=/usr/lib/nux/unity_support_test
FallbackSession=ubuntu-2d
DesktopName=Unity
Правда что-то в глубинах моей задницы моего разума подсказывает мне, что проблему можно было бы решить реконфигурацией или, на крайняк, переустановкой gnome-session, но мы ж не ищем лёгкий путей.

nightwalkerd
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.